Course structure

• Aviation Psychology and Human Factors
• Crew Resource Management
• Human Error and Decision Making in Aerospace
• Aerospace Physiology
• Stress, Fatigue, and Performance in Aviation
• Aviation Safety and Accident Investigation
• Human-Computer Interaction in Aerospace Systems
• Aerospace Ergonomics and Design
• Cross-Cultural Issues in Aviation
• Ethical and Legal Aspects of Aerospace Psychology
